Describe a framework for conducting a 'leadership audit' of BI practices across teams to identify gaps in influence, communication, adoption, and governance. What data sources would you collect (quantitative and qualitative), how would you analyze them, and what interventions would you recommend based on typical findings?
Sample Answer
Framework — clarify scope & stakeholders, then perform three phases: Discover, Analyze, Recommend.
Discover (data collection)
- Quantitative:
- Usage metrics: dashboard views, unique users, frequency, session duration, filter usage (from BI tool logs).
- Adoption funnels: report creation → consumption → repeat use.
- Data quality & latency metrics: refresh failures, SLA breaches.
- Governance signals: dataset certification counts, access request lead times, lineage coverage.
- Influence indicators: number of decisions traced to dashboards, measurable KPIs changed after reports.
- Qualitative:
- Stakeholder interviews (executives, PMs, analysts) about trust, clarity, barriers.
- Surveys (NPS for BI, readiness, perceived value).
- Observation: meeting notes where BI artifacts are used.
- Audit of documentation, org RACI, training materials.
Analyze
- Map users to content (heatmap) to identify ownerless or single-user reports.
- Cohort/adoption analysis to see retention and time-to-first-value.
- Network analysis of collaboration (who shares dashboards, who approves datasets) to surface influence gaps.
- Gap matrix vs. maturity model (communication, influence, adoption, governance).
- Thematic coding of qualitative responses for trust issues, skill gaps, unclear ownership.
Interventions (matched to typical findings)
- Low adoption due to discoverability: create a centralized catalog with certified tags, implement usage-driven homepage, run “office hours” demos.
- Trust/data quality issues: implement dataset certification, automated data quality alerts, publish lineage and SLA dashboards.
- Weak influence/engagement: establish BI champions in each business unit, embed analysts into teams for 8–12 weeks, run decision-focused workshops to tie reports to OKRs.
- Poor governance: define owner/RACI for datasets, enforce access request workflows, automate provisioning, quarterly governance council.
- Communication gaps: monthly BI newsletter with success stories, template-driven report design guidelines, training path (self-serve + role-based sessions).
Measure impact: track adoption KPIs, reduction in ad hoc report requests, time-to-decision, and BI NPS quarterly; iterate based on data.
As a senior BI analyst, outline a 6-12 month roadmap to create a 'segment-first' analytics framework used by marketing, product, and operations. Include governance, a canonical segment taxonomy, data contracts, required roles, KPIs for adoption and business impact, and training/rollout activities.
Sample Answer
Goal: Deliver a production-ready, “segment-first” analytics framework in 6–12 months that standardizes audience definitions, enables self-serve analytics across Marketing/Product/Operations, and drives measurable business impact.
High-level timeline (months):
- Months 0–1: Align & kickoff
- Stakeholder interviews (marketing, product, ops, analytics, legal)
- Define success metrics, SLAs, and scope (customer, account, behavioral segments)
- Months 2–3: Governance & taxonomy design
- Establish Data Governance Board (executive sponsor, data steward, product owner, BI lead)
- Create canonical Segment Taxonomy: hierarchical, composable attributes (demographics, lifecycle, behavior, value), with versioning and lineage
- Draft Data Contracts template (schema, ownership, freshness, quality SLAs, access rules)
- Months 4–6: Implementation & contracts
- Engineers implement contracts in pipelines (event instrumentation, ETL, semantic layer)
- Build canonical segment tables/views in the warehouse and expose via semantic layer (LookML/Power BI semantic model)
- Automated tests for contract compliance and data quality checks
- Months 7–9: Tools & templates
- Create reusable segment widgets, dashboard templates, and SQL snippets
- Integrate segments into marketing activation (CDP/ads), product experiments, ops dashboards
- Pilot with 2–3 teams, iterate
- Months 10–12: Rollout & optimization
- Full rollout, governance audits, performance tuning
- Set recurring review cadence and taxonomy evolution process
Required roles:
- Executive sponsor (alignment & funding)
- Data Governance Board + Data Stewards (per domain)
- BI Lead (roadmap, semantic layer)
- Data Engineers (contracts, pipelines)
- Product/Marketing Ops reps (owners of business rules)
- Analytics translators / analysts (self-serve enablement)
- QA / SRE for monitoring
Governance & controls:
- Data Contract registry (catalog + contract metadata)
- Versioned taxonomy & change-control process
- Access controls and PII handling rules
- Quality gates in CI (unit tests, freshness, anomaly detection)
KPIs (adoption & impact):
- Adoption: % of dashboards using canonical segments, number of teams using segment views, average time-to-insight for segmentation queries
- Data Quality: contract pass rate, freshness SLA compliance
- Business Impact: lift in campaign CTR/Conversion for targeted segments, experiment velocity (time to run targeted A/B), reduction in churn among targeted cohorts, revenue per segment
- Operational: reduction in duplicate segment definitions, number of self-serve queries resolved without engineering
Training & rollout activities:
- Documentation hub: taxonomy, contract templates, how-to guides, SQL examples
- Role-based trainings: 2-hour hands-on workshops for analysts; 1-hour briefings for executives; office hours for engineers
- Playbooks: common use cases (campaign targeting, funnel analysis, cohort retention)
- Adoption program: segment champions in each org, pilot success stories, monthly metrics newsletter, incentives for reuse
Risks & mitigations:
- Risk: stakeholder misalignment → mitigate with executive sponsor and decision matrix
- Risk: instrumentation gaps → parallel audit and retrofitting plan
- Risk: taxonomy creep → enforce versioned changes and sunset policy
This roadmap balances governance and practicality: start with canonical primitives, deliver quick wins via pilots, then scale with training and automated enforcement to make segment-first analytics the standard across the company.
You're asked to propose a 12-month BI roadmap aligned to company objectives (growth, retention, cost optimization). Outline 6–8 major initiatives, approximate effort, expected KPIs/impact for each, and a plan to get stakeholder buy-in and funding.
Sample Answer
Requirements & focus: enable growth (revenue/opportunity conversion), retention (churn reduction, product engagement), and cost optimization (operational efficiency). Below are 7 prioritized 12‑month BI initiatives with rough effort, KPIs/impact, and a stakeholder buy-in/funding plan.
- Executive KPI Suite (Months 1–3, Effort: 2 FTEs, 8–10 wks)
- Deliverables: single source executive dashboards (growth, retention, cost).
- KPIs: CEO/board-ready MRR growth rate, churn, CAC, LTV:CAC.
- Impact: immediate transparency for prioritization; reduces decision latency.
- Rationale for funding: high visibility, quick ROI by aligning leadership.
- Data Quality & Catalog (Months 1–6, Effort: 1.5 FTEs + engineering)
- Deliverables: data lineage, master metrics, automated tests.
- KPIs: reduction in dashboard incidents, time-to-trust metric.
- Impact: foundation to scale analytics; lowers rework.
- Funding pitch: prevents costly wrong-decisions; supports SLA for reports.
- Growth Funnel & Experiment Platform (Months 3–7, Effort: 2 FTEs)
- Deliverables: funnel dashboards, cohort/attribution, A/B test reporter.
- KPIs: conversion lift, experiment velocity, % experiments with learnings.
- Impact: faster validated growth initiatives.
- Funding pitch: ties analytics to revenue uplift; pilot success targets funding.
- Churn & Retention Analytics (Months 4–9, Effort: 1.5 FTEs)
- Deliverables: propensity models, churn root-cause dashboards, playbook metrics.
- KPIs: predicted churn accuracy, reduction in churn rate, retention lift.
- Impact: targeted retention interventions; increases LTV.
- Funding pitch: quantifiable ARR protection; run small pilots first.
- Customer 360 & Segmentation (Months 5–10, Effort: 2 FTEs)
- Deliverables: unified customer profiles, segmentation layer for marketing/sales.
- KPIs: campaign lift, engagement metrics, upsell rate.
- Impact: personalized campaigns, better targeting.
- Funding pitch: supports revenue growth; co-funded by Marketing/Sales.
- Operational Cost Insights (Months 6–12, Effort: 1 FTE + data engineer)
- Deliverables: spend dashboard (hosting, tools, headcount), anomaly alerts.
- KPIs: cost per unit, monthly cost savings, SLA adherence.
- Impact: quick wins in vendor consolidation and infra optimizations.
- Funding pitch: direct cost savings payback within quarters.
- Self-Serve BI & Training (Months 7–12, Effort: 1 FTE + trainer)
- Deliverables: templates, permissioned datasets, office hours, docs.
- KPIs: reduction in ad-hoc requests, time-to-insight for teams.
- Impact: scales analytics without proportional headcount growth.
- Funding pitch: reduces BI backlog; productivity gains.
Prioritization: start with Executive KPI Suite + Data Quality to establish trust; parallel quick wins (Growth Funnel) to demonstrate revenue impact. Use a staging approach: MVP dashboards → pilots → scale.
Stakeholder buy-in & funding plan:
- Phase 0 (weeks 0–4): conduct brief discovery workshops with Exec, Growth, Ops, Sales to align outcomes and secure executive sponsor.
- Build a 90-day MVP (Executive Suite + Data Quality quick fixes) with clear success metrics; request incremental funding for MVP (~30% of annual ask).
- Present pilot ROI after 90 days with before/after KPIs; request remainder funding tied to measurable milestones.
- Use cross-functional cost-sharing for Growth/Marketing-funded initiatives to reduce centralized budget ask.
- Communication: monthly steering committee, transparent roadmap, demos at milestone completion.
Risk mitigation: adopt iterative delivery, instrument outcomes for each initiative, and reserve 20% capacity for urgent ad-hoc requests.
You are asked to create an enterprise-wide BI strategy that aligns analytics work to company OKRs for the next two years. Outline the key strategic pillars, governance model, required capability investments, resource model, and a high-level 12- to 24-month roadmap. Explain how you'd get cross-functional alignment and executive buy-in.
Sample Answer
Requirements & constraints:
- Align BI to company OKRs for 24 months (visibility, agility, accuracy).
- Support self-serve reporting, executive KPIs, and embedded analytics.
- Ensure data quality, security, and scalability across tools (Power BI/Tableau/Looker + cloud warehouse).
Strategic pillars:
- KPI & OKR-first measurement: canonical metric definitions, KPI catalog mapped to OKRs.
- Modern data platform: cloud warehouse, ELT pipelines, semantic layer.
- Self-serve & governance: curated datasets, UX-friendly dashboards, training.
- Operationalization & insight-to-action: alerting, playbooks, A/B experiment support.
- People & culture: analytics literacy, analytics partnership model.
Governance model:
- BI Steering Committee (weekly exec sponsors + heads of Prod, Sales, Finance) approves priorities.
- Data Council (data engineers, BI leads, domain SMEs) owns metric definitions, data quality SLAs.
- Working squads: domain-aligned BI pods with product owner, analyst, data engineer.
Capability investments:
- Cloud warehouse (Snowflake/BigQuery), orchestration (Airflow), transformation (dbt).
- Semantic layer (Looker/Power BI datasets), cataloging (DataHub/Alation), lineage & observability.
- BI tooling licenses, embedded analytics for apps.
- Training and analyst enablement program.
Resource model:
- Core BI center of excellence: 1 Head BI, 2 BI Engineers, 4 Senior Analysts, 3 Analysts, 1 ML/Analytics Engineer.
- Embedded BI liaisons: one analyst per major function (Sales, Finance, Product, Ops).
- Shared data engineering team (2-4).
12–24 month roadmap:
Months 0–3: baseline — inventory metrics, map to OKRs, quick wins (top 10 executive dashboards), form Steering Committee.
Months 3–9: platform build — cloud warehouse, ELT, semantic layer; define canonical KPIs, establish SLA and catalogue.
Months 9–15: scale — domain pods onboard, self-serve rollout, training, automated operational reports & alerts.
Months16–24: optimize — advanced analytics, embedded analytics, A/B experimentation support, continuous metric governance.
Cross-functional alignment & exec buy-in:
- Start with OKR workshops showing how BI will measure outcomes; present gaps and ROI for top OKRs.
- Deliver early high-impact dashboards (first 6–8 weeks) to build trust.
- Use Steering Committee to prioritize roadmap tied to revenue/cost/retention impact, provide monthly KPI health briefs.
- Offer SLA-backed service model and show resource needs vs. business value (time-to-insight, reduced manual reporting).
- Communicate milestones, track adoption metrics, and iterate based on stakeholder feedback.
Key success metrics:
- Time-to-deliver dashboards, percentage of KPIs standardized, self-serve adoption rate, reduction in manual reports, and impact on OKR attainment.
